Output 45daed3612e83b1fcb9cff721528f5a1aaefe17e75eb18577460805fad6c1bf3:9

value
20875507877
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ab6a997a05d2d5942947dee9ce1d42daa714d574 OP_EQUALVERIFY OP_CHECKSIG
address
DLmTnj3t8Z6friM93FPAZXSdNv8pc5BAct
transaction
45daed3612e83b1fcb9cff721528f5a1aaefe17e75eb18577460805fad6c1bf3